admin 发表于 2016-6-27 16:05

linux下phantomjs渲染网页字体变粗

我附上截图以示区别。

很多时候,我们需要做一些图像生成工作(譬如验证码之类的),这时候,我们一般都需要用到系统的字体库。但事情却总非尽善人意,我们所使用的Linux操作系统无法像Windows操作系统那样足够“旗舰”。

1、下载字体    

可以在网上下载,也可以在 windows 目录下(C:\Windows\Fonts)找到对应字体,这里是从另一套系统上 copy    simsun.ttf 文件。

2、在/usr/share/fonts目录下建立一个子目录,例如win,命令如下:
    # mkdir /usr/share/fonts/win

将simsun.ttf 复制到win下。


3、 建立字体索引信息,更新字体缓存:
    # cd /usr/share/fonts/win
    # mkfontscale
    # mkfontdir
    # fc-cache

4、查看已安装的字体
fc-list :lang=zh


页: [1]
查看完整版本: linux下phantomjs渲染网页字体变粗